MISSION STATEMENTS:

AAUW advances equity for women and girls through advocacy, education and research.

AAUW Educational Foundation provides funds to advance education, research, and self-development for women and to foster equity and positive societal change. AAUW Legal Advocacy Fund provides funding and a support system for women seeking judicial redress for sex discrimination.

DIVERSITY POLICY

In principle and practice AAUW values and seeks a diverse membership. There shall be no barriers to full participation in this organization on the basis of gender, race, creed, age, sexual orientation, national origin, disability, or class.
